Planning Regulations
Planning permission is a vital part of your project.
In England, if your structure is less than 182 square metres and does not have a ridged roof higher than 4 metres (13ft 2in) or in any other case more than 3 metres (9ft 10in) above ground level, then it will usually be classed as a semi permanent structure and will not require planning permission.
Anything larger than this will require planning permission from your local authority. We are happy to apply for planning permission on your behalf as part of the project once your plans have been finalised.
